This course will help new and experienced song writers tap into their senses and inject writing skills with vivid details, effectively use metaphors and language and add rhythm to writing and phrases to create catchy, meaningful tunes that others will want to listen and sing along to.

Led by South Wales singer/songwriter Jules Gardner, who has taught song writing for Royal Welsh College of Music and Drama and Community Music Wales. Jules writes songs with depth and meaning, dealing with everything from life to social issues, with his work released by labels including Universal Music, Copro and Parabellum and as co-producer/writer for Polydor and Mercury records.

This is a FREE ten-week course starting on Wednesday 17th January 2024, for anyone age 16 and over living in Blaenau Gwent. Funded by the UK Government through the UK Shared Prosperity Fund in partnership with Blaenau Gwent County Borough Council.
